Happy Darwin Day!

Get all your Darwin Day info right here.

Oh, and evolution doesn't actually suck of course. It also doesn't work like this. It's just a funny.

Also, Terror Birds are totally awesome.

Edit: So, apparently I posted this on the 13th. I thought it was the 12th. Which is when Darwin Day is.

